Understanding the Role of PCB in LG Top Load Washers
The PCB in your LG top load washer functions as the brain of the appliance. It controls various operations including water levels, motor speed, wash cycles, and error detection. When you press a button or select a cycle, the PCB interprets your command and manages the washing process accordingly. Its significance cannot be overstated; any malfunction in the PCB can lead to a host of washing machine issues.
Common Issues with LG Top Load PCB
Like any electronic component, PCBs can face problems over time. Here are some of the most common issues encountered with LG-Leiterplatten mit oberer Belastung:
- Random Shutdowns: Users often report their machines shutting off unexpectedly during cycles. This can stem from issues in the PCB communicating with other components.
- Fehler-Codes: LG washers use a system of error codes to communicate faults. Frequent error codes could indicate PCB malfunction.
- Inconsistent Cycle Performance: If cycles don’t run as expected, such as skipping rinse cycles, the PCB might not be functioning correctly.
- Door Lock Malfunctions: The PCB plays a pivotal role in ensuring the door locks during operation. A failure might prevent the washer from starting.
Troubleshooting PCB-Related Issues
Before deciding to replace your PCB, you may want to troubleshoot the issues. Here are some steps to identify and perhaps rectify the problem:
1. Check Power Supply
Ensure that your washing machine is correctly plugged in and that the outlet is supplying power. A faulty outlet can give the illusion of a PCB issue.
2. Inspect Wiring Connections
Open the control panel and inspect the connections to the PCB. Loose or damaged wires can disrupt communication and lead to operational failures.
3. Reset the Washer
Sometimes, a simple reset can fix many problems. Disconnect the washer from power for a few minutes and then restore it to see if the issue persists.
4. Review Error Codes
If your washer is displaying any error codes, refer to the user manual to understand their meanings. This can provide insight into whether the PCB is at fault.
When to Replace the LG Top Load PCB
If you’ve gone through the troubleshooting steps and the washer is still not performing optimally, it may be time to consider replacing the PCB. Signs that you need a replacement include:
- Persistent error codes that can’t be resolved.
- Physical signs of damage on the PCB, such as burns or corrosion.
- Frequent breakdowns even after repairs have been made.
- Inability to control washing cycles or features.
Steps for Replacing LG Top Load PCB
Replacing the PCB in an LG top load washer might seem daunting, but with the right tools and following these steps, it can be done effectively:
1. Gather Required Tools
You’ll need a screwdriver set, a multimeter, and the replacement PCB designed for your LG model.
2. Safety First
Before beginning any repair, ensure the washer is unplugged from the power supply to avoid electrical shocks.
3. Remove the Control Panel
Carefully remove the screws holding the control panel in place and disconnect it from the cabinet of the washer.
4. Disconnect Old PCB
Unhook the old PCB by disconnecting the wiring harness. Take note of where each wire connects, so you can replicate this on the new PCB.
5. Install New PCB
Connect the new PCB to the wiring harness following your earlier notes. Secure it in place and reattach the control panel.
6. Test the Washer
Plug in the washer and run a test cycle to ensure everything functions correctly.
Maintaining Your LG Top Load Washer for Longevity
Proper maintenance can extend the life of your LG top load washer, along with its PCB. Here are some practices to consider:
- Regelmäßige Reinigung: Periodically clean the drum and dispensers to prevent detergent buildup that could affect performance.
- Check Hoses: Regularly inspect the hoses for leaks, kinks, or wear to prevent water damage—which can also affect electrical components.
- On-time Repairs: Address any small issues promptly instead of waiting for them to escalate to larger problems.
- Keep it Balanced: Ensure your loads are balanced to prevent excessive strain on the washer, which can stress the PCB.
